What is a Crypto Casino?
At its core, a crypto casino is an online betting platform that accepts cryptocurrencies-- such as Bitcoin (BTC), Ethereum (eth casino), Litecoin (LTC), and Tether (GBPT)-- as a main method for deposits, wagers, and withdrawals.
While some contemporary crypto casinos are "hybrid" platforms (accepting both fiat currency and digital assets), "pure" crypto gambling establishments run totally on the blockchain. These platforms use smart agreements to automate gameplay, payouts, and user verification, developing an unique ecosystem separate from traditional electronic banking facilities.

1. Lightning-Fast Payouts
In conventional online gambling, waiting on a withdrawal to clear can take days. Banks typically flag gaming transactions, causing discouraging hold-ups. Crypto transactions, by contrast, are processed through decentralized networks. Withdrawals are approved instantly and can land in a user's individual wallet within minutes.
2. Enhanced Privacy and Anonymity
Many standard platforms need extensive Know Your Customer (KYC) procedures, requiring government-issued IDs, utility costs, and bank statements. Crypto casinos frequently allow gamers to join just an e-mail address and a username. This attract privacy-conscious users who choose to keep their financial activities private.
3. Provably Fair Gaming
One of the greatest developments in crypto betting is the principle of Provably Fair algorithms. In conventional casinos, gamers must rely on that your house's random number generator (RNG) is fair. Crypto casinos utilize cryptographic hashing, permitting players to separately validate the fairness of every spin, roll, or card offer.
4. Lower Transaction Costs
Since cryptocurrencies bypass traditional payment processors like Visa, Mastercard, and PayPal, the overhead expenses are considerably lowered. Casinos pass these savings onto the players in the form of lower costs and greater payout percentages (RTP).
